Introducing Google's Synth ID
Synth ID is Google's innovative solution to this challenge. Developed as a watermarking system, Synth ID embeds invisible metadata into content created or modified using Google's AI tools. This metadata is undetectable by the naked eye and remains intact even after common edits like filtering or compression.
How Synth ID Works
Synth ID works by appending a unique identifier to each piece of content it processes. This identifier acts as a digital fingerprint, allowing systems to trace the content's origin back to its AI roots. The identification process is efficient, requiring minimal processing power, making it suitable for integration into various platforms.
